Am Freitag, dem 01.07.2022 um 11:25 +0800 schrieb Richard Zhu:
> Create imx6_pcie_stop_link() and imx6_pcie_host_exit() functions.
> Encapsulate clocks, regulators disables and PHY uninitialization into
> imx6_pcie_host_exit().
> To keep suspend/resume symmetric as much as possible, invoke these two
> new created functions in suspend callback.
>
> To be symmetric with imx6_pcie_host_exit(), move imx6_pcie_clk_enable()
> to imx6_pcie_host_init() from imx6_pcie_deassert_core_reset().
>
> Signed-off-by: Richard Zhu <hongxing.zhu@nxp.com>

Reviewed-by: Lucas Stach <l.stach@pengutronix.de>
